The high cost of surgical microscopes

,

Surgical microscopes will continue to grow at a rate of more than 10.7% from 2012 to 2027. Indeed,the increase in surgical procedures to treat orthopedic conditions,chronic disease,and the rising numbers of road accidents call for more availability when it comes to microscope equipment. Operational microscopes are costly,and many healthcare centers cannot provide the level of care that their patients expect.

Why refurbished is cheaper and better

,

Refurbished equipment essentially means putting pre-owned medical equipment back on the market. Although the medical equipment may have been used before,this does not mean that it is in a condition that would affect its functionality.

,

On the contrary,every refurbished microscope goes through a meticulous process during which the equipment is upgraded to meet the current OEM specifications. Refurbishing surgical microscope equipment can save you up to 50 percent on costs compared to purchasing new equipment. In a time when costs are being reduced,every facility is seriously considering them as a long-term investment.
